Narcease Of

Narcease Of has been found California. View available details about Narcease Of, including their possible contact information, location history, email addresses, birth information, education history, associated social media profiles, possible criminal and traffic records and more public record information, if available.

Narcease Of Summary

We identified 1 people named Narcease Of living across all 51 states in the US. The highest concentrations are in California. Potential relatives include Diana Allen, Merrilee Allen and Robin Allen.

Narcease Of Phones and Addresses

Narcease Of Related Names